Since 2021, the CareER Thriving Grass Career Development Program (Thriving Grass Program) has been on an incredible three-year journey, bravely navigating through various employment landscapes and facing significant challenges along the way. From the time before the pandemic hit, through the chaotic outbreak, and the aftermath that followed, this program has shown remarkable adaptability in changing circumstances.

In this article, Walter Tsui, the Co-Founder and CEO of CareER, provides valuable insights into the dynamic market changes and highlights the invaluable partnerships that have accompanied this exciting journey.

 

????How have the rapidly changing circumstances influenced the perspective on Diversity and Inclusive (D&I) employment in Hong Kong?

Initially, inclusive employment was unfamiliar to many. However, during the mid-phase of the pandemic, there was a significant economic downturn and talent outflow in Hong Kong, while the advancement of ESG (Environment, Social and Governance) was developing, an increasing number of companies started considering inclusive employment and paying attention to the needs of different social groups. However, we also observed that many companies were unsure of how to start with inclusive employment. These changes have presented us with more challenges.

????Can you share with us the achievements of the pioneering job-matching program?

Achievements of the Thriving Grass Program have been significant. Firstly, we have successfully attracted individuals with diverse educational backgrounds and expertise, such as engineering, law, business administration and social sciences. This diverse talent pool has greatly enriched our program, prompting us to allocate more resources for expansion. We aim to extend our reach to enterprises of all sizes and a variety of industries, including engineering, retail, fast-moving consumer goods (FMCG), and even fashion. The demand in these areas has been notable, enabling us to create a wider range of employment opportunities.

In terms of job internships, we have increased the number of placements from around 50 per year to over 60 this year. Our collaborations now extend to over 30 companies, encompassing large corporations, start-ups, social enterprises, and non-profit organizations. This extensive network has contributed to the growth of our alumni community.

Apart from employment opportunities, our program also provides professional training, coaching and counselling to our members. Each year, we assist over 100 members in clarifying their career directions. We strongly believe the knowledge and guidance they receive through our program play a crucial role in their personal growth and enable them to shine in their chosen paths.

 

????Which area do you envision improving to enhance the Thriving Grass Program?

We would like to establish a more consistent practice of alumni sharing their experiences with our junior members, fostering stronger bonds among higher-educated individuals with disabilities. In addition to sharing joyful and inspiring moments, we aim for our alumni to authentically communicate the challenges, difficulties, and even the harsh realities they encountered during internships and in the workplace. Our goal is to create a genuine space where everyone can gain a deep understanding of the business world and the dynamics of the workplace environment.
